【Java基础】package、import关键字和JDK中主要包
1.package
声明在源文件首行,每一个.表示一层文件夹,指明该类所在包,包名通常都小写。
根据项目需要将代码放在不同包中
2.import
(1)导入指定包下所需要的类、接口,xxx.*
表示导入所有
(2)import语句告诉编译器到哪里去寻找类。
(3)导入java.lang包下的和当前包下定义的可以省略。
(4)import static xxx.xxx;
导入指定类或接口中的静态结构(属性或方法)。
3.JDK中主要包
(1)java.lang
包含Java语言的核心类,如String、Math、Integer、System和Thread,提供常用功能。
(2)java.net
包含执行与网络相关的操作的类和接口。
(3)java.io
包含能提供多种输入/输出功能的类。
(4)java.util
包含一些实用工具类,集合List、HashMap,日期日历等相关。
(5)java.text
包含一些java格式化相关的类。
(6)java.sql
包含了java进行JDBC数据库编程的相关类/接口。
(7)java.awt
包含了构成抽象窗口工具集的多个类,这些类被用来构建和管理应用程序的图形用户界面(GUI)。
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 阿里最新开源QwQ-32B,效果媲美deepseek-r1满血版,部署成本又又又降低了!
· SQL Server 2025 AI相关能力初探
· AI编程工具终极对决:字节Trae VS Cursor,谁才是开发者新宠?
· 开源Multi-agent AI智能体框架aevatar.ai,欢迎大家贡献代码
· Manus重磅发布:全球首款通用AI代理技术深度解析与实战指南